A Who's Who in Surfing: 

Renowned surfing journalist Phil Jarratt and managing editor, led a plethora of surfing’s 'who’s who' in compiling the book, including, Mark Richards, Rabbit Bartholomew, Fernando Aguerre, Pablo Zannochi, Paul Holmes, Tommy Leitch, Nick Carroll, Drew Kampion, Tim Baker, Kirk Wilcox, Nat Young, Shaun Tomson, Tim Bonython, Paul Botha, Jason Childs, Gibus de Soultrait, Sam Bleakley, Bernie Baker, Peter Townend, Reinaldo Andraus, Steve Robertson, Sean Davey, Bernard Testemale, Mickey Smith, Alex Laurel, Greg Rabajac, Swilly, Ted Grambeau, Tim McKenna, Frank Quirarte, John Callahan, Tony Harrington, Jake White, Barry Tuck, Terry Kavanagh, Lucia Griggi, Sobranski Yves, Eric Chauche, Billy Wilmot, Greg Cruse, Aleko Stergiou, Gatica Emiliano, Covered ImagesAquashot and a host of others.

Everything that happened in the world of surfing in 2008 is included in the book, highlights are;- 

• The SV Almanac: week by week, all the surfing news
• Analysis and opinion by surfing’s leading opinion makers
• Photo essays from the best surf photographers around the world
• Profiles of all the leading surfers of 2008
• Inside the industry: who’s movin’, who’s shakin’

• Ocean environmental issues, weather and swell reports
• Association of Surfing Professionals year review
• International Surfing Association year review
• Contest results, region by region, from smallest to biggest
• Global directory of surfing products and services

About Riding the Wave of Change

Riding the Waves of Change was the lead film in KOWABUNGA! The Summer Cinema Surf Safari put on at the Doris Duke Theatre at the Honolulu Academy of Arts. Riding the Waves of Change is the story of the Waikiki Beach Boys, their past, their present, and future. Interwoven are glimpses of the special place that is Waikiki and how it retains it's spiritual power (mana) magic and romance
